The Atmospheric Science Data Center (ASDC) has released data for the Subsonic Aircraft Contrail and Cloud Effects Special Study (SUCCESS) field campaign. SUCCESS was conducted from April 8 – May 10, 1996, in Salina, Kansas. The primary objective of SUCCESS was to improve the understanding of the radiative properties of cirrus clouds and contrails and their impact on Earth’s radiation budget. The NASA DC-8, ER-2, T-39, and B-757 aircraft were the primary platforms used during this campaign, each with its own payload of instruments. Ground stations and the Egret and Twin Otter (TO) aircraft from the Department of Energy (DOE) were also used and equipped with remote sensing instrumentation. Data for SUCCESS is available via Earthdata Search.
